John Cooper marriage to Phebe - Reading ? - before 1785
« on: Friday 06 March 15 00:48 GMT (UK) »
I'm trying to find this wedding but have had no luck on Ancestry, FindMyPast, Familysearch or in Wilts. FHS marriage bonds cd which covers Berks.  Bride's first name is always spelt as "Phebe" on all their children's baptisms.

They have their first child baptised at St Laurence, Reading, in 1785 and all others baptised there too.

Only marriage I've found at all for these names within likely years is 1780 at Kidderminster, Worcs. but there are no following baptisms there.

Re: John Cooper marriage to Phebe - Reading ? - before 1785
« Reply #2 on: Saturday 07 March 15 08:58 GMT (UK) »
Married at St Laurence, Reading, Berkshire on 16 April 1781.  John Cooper bachelor and Pheobe Bushnell spinster both of the Parish.  Witnesses:  Richd James, Patty Bushnell, Thomas Cooper.
